How does Bella have a shield as a human?

As a human, Bella considered this power a “glitch” in her head; Edward had teased her that he could only read FM minds, and that she was on AM. Her shield seems to be based on her “private mind,” a place where no one can harm her.

What happens to Bella when she becomes a vampire?

Once Bella has become a vampire, we learn that she is a shield. Not only can she block the mental gifts of others, but she eventually learns how to spread her gift to protect others. Bella is impervious to gifts that effect her mind like the gifts of Edward and Jane. Edward can hear the thoughts of anyone except for Bella.

Why did Edward and Bella not tell Charlie they were vampires?

Bella and Edward didn’t tell Charlie the truth about them in order to protect him not just from vampires who don’t share the Cullens’ “vegetarian” lifestyle but from the Volturi, the largest and most powerful coven of vampires.

Why does Bella have a mind block in Twilight?

This mind block protects Bella from any vampire’s power that tries to mess with her brain. For example, Alice can peer into Bella’s future but can only do so because the future has nothing to do with Bella’s thoughts. Jasper, however, can manipulate Bella’s emotions.
